Benzoic acid and its sodium salt (sodium benzoate)

CAS 65-85-0 · EC 200-618-2

New Zealand Cosmetic Products Group Standard Schedule 7, reference 1.

Conditions: Product scope: (a) Rinse-off products, except oral care products (b) Oral care products (c) Leave-on products · Maximum concentration: (a) 2.5% (acid) (b) 1.7% (acid) (c) 0.5% (acid)

Benzoyl peroxide (dibenzoyl peroxide)

CAS 94-36-0 · EC 202-327-6

New Zealand Cosmetic Products Group Standard Schedule 5, reference 94.

Conditions: Product scope: Artificial nail systems · Maximum concentration: 0.7% (after mixing) · Other limitations: For professional use only · Warnings: For professional use only. Avoid skin contact. Read directions for use carefully.

Benzyl alcoholΩ

CAS 100-51-6 · EC 202-859-9

New Zealand Cosmetic Products Group Standard Schedule 5, reference 45.

Conditions: Product scope: (a) Solvent (b) Fragrance/aromatic compositions/their raw materials · Other limitations: (a) and (b): For purposes other than inhibiting the development of microorganisms in the product. This purpose has to be apparent from the presentation of the product (b) The presence of the substance must be indicated in the list of ingredients referred to in Schedule 1, condition 1(2) when its concentration exceeds: - 0.001% in leave-on products - 0.01% in rinse-off products

If no match is found
The searchable spreadsheet is an aid; the legal Group Standard and incorporated notices remain authoritative.

Complete verification checklist

  1. Search exact identity across Schedules 4–8.
  2. Apply use, concentration and warning conditions.
  3. Check hazardous-substance classification and Group Standard scope.
  4. Confirm the latest legal instrument, not only the spreadsheet.

How to verify an ingredient for this market

  1. Search the ingredient by INCI name, CAS number or EC number and record the exact identity.
  2. Open each official source above and check the current version, product scope, concentration limits and required warnings.
  3. Confirm effective dates and whether an English text is official, reviewed or only contextual.
  4. Treat a missing local match as unknown, never as permission or a safety conclusion.
